HaraldB1966
Benutzer
- Mitglied seit
- 23. Mai 2015
- Beiträge
- 380
- Punkte für Reaktionen
- 0
- Punkte
- 0
"image": "sha256:....
ln -s /var/run/docker.sock /volume1/docker/docker.sock
docker run -d -name watchtower \
-v /volume1/docker/docker.sock:/var/run/docker.sock \
stffabi/watchtower --apiversion 1.23
Ich kann noch folgendes, wirklich praktische Docker-Image empfehlen: Watchtower.
Ziel des Docker-Images, ist es eine auto-aktuallisierung anderer Docker-Containers durchzuführen. Dabei werden Docker-Images zu laufenden Docker-Containern heruntergeladen und neue Docker-Container mit den vorher verwendeten Parametern wieder neu gestartet. Leichter kann man die Images/Container nicht aktuell halten
Der Watchtower-Container braucht zugriff auf /var/run/docker.sock.
Da die Synology Docker-Variante nicht direkt auf den Socket zugreifen kann, muss man sich den dorthin "schumeln" wo es drauf zugreifen kann:
Code:ln -s /var/run/docker.sock /volume1/docker/docker.sock
Der Container kan nur über die Shell sinnvoll gestartet werden. Dank der veralteten API-Version von Synology Docker startet der Container sonst nicht.
Code:docker run -d -name watchtower \ -v /volume1/docker/docker.sock:/var/run/docker.sock \ stffabi/watchtower --apiversion 1.23
Zusätzliche können noch weitere Parameter angegeben werden, um Beispielweise gezielte Container zu überwachen oder nicht mehr gebrauchte Images zu löschen...Siehe https://github.com/v2tec/watchtower für die möglichen Parameter.
docker run -d --name watchtower \
-v /volume1/docker/docker.sock:/var/run/docker.sock \
stffabi/watchtower --apiversion 1.23
Code:[I]ln -s /var/run/docker.sock /volume1/docker/docker.sock[/I]
Wenn du das Forum hilfreich findest oder uns unterstützen möchtest, dann gib uns doch einfach einen Kaffee aus.
Als Dankeschön schalten wir deinen Account werbefrei.